Output 77476299540643c69cef1fa6917faca3e9b59fa2f76cf78694609475c9514357:58

value
1000000
script pubkey
OP_0 OP_PUSHBYTES_20 e23c2f9b39facf6e6875e6f9a9eff937de363b29
address
ltc1qug7zlxeelt8ku6r4umu6nmlexl0rvwef499cnr
transaction
77476299540643c69cef1fa6917faca3e9b59fa2f76cf78694609475c9514357
spent
true